Rising NRL star Liam Hampson found dead in Barcelona


A rising NRL star has been found dead on the floor of a Barcelona nightclub 30 hours after he vanished on an end of season trip.

Redcliffe Dolphins star Liam Hampson, 24, had been on the holiday of a lifetime travelling across Europe with Gold Coast Titans’ fullback Alexander ‘AJ’ Brimson and Brisbane Broncos stars Jordan Riki and Jesse Arthars.

Brimson shared a frantic post on Wednesday night explaining Hampson hadn’t been seen since visiting Barcelona nightclub Sala Apolo at 4.30am on Tuesday.

Barcelona Police confirmed to Seven News early Thursday AEST a body believed to be Hampson has been found at the venue. 

‘This morning, nightclub staff where Liam was seen for the last time, found a body on the floor in an area of the nightclub, Sala Apolo,’ police said.

Hampson’s death is being treated by police as a tragic accident.

One Spanish publication reported police believe Hampson may have fallen from a height of 10 metres.

His father and sister have since confirmed the sad news in heartbreaking social media posts.

Hampson had been holidaying around Europe with Brimson, Riki and Arthars.

The group of mates have posted dozens of photos from their adventure-packed travels in the past month, including snaps from Paris, Ibiza, Amsterdam, Munich and Positano in Italy.

Hampson played hooker for the Redcliffe Dolphins and recently helped steered his side to the Queensland Cup grand final, where they were narrowly beaten 16-10 by the Norths Devils.

The Dolphins will make their NRL debut next season under the helm of coaching legend Wayne Bennett. 

Hampson is not among the club’s top tier squad.
